#0cbbdc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0cbbdc is composed of 4.7% red, 73.3%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.5% cyan, 15%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 189.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 45.5%. #0cbbdc color hex could be obtained by blending #18ffff with #0077b9. Closest websafe color is: #00cccc.

Shades and Tints of #0cbbdc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010d0f is the darkest color, while #fcfe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0cbbdc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e787a is the less saturated color, while #03c1e5 is the most saturated one.
